Politics & Power Quote by Roger Moore

"I think arriving at or departing from any airport in America is just horrendous these days"

About this Quote

Moore’s complaint lands because it’s dressed like a mild observation but carries the weary authority of someone who has spent a lifetime being processed by travel. Coming from an actor synonymous with polish and effortless competence, “horrendous” isn’t just griping; it’s a small act of demystification. Even James Bond, the fantasy of frictionless movement, gets reduced to shoes-off indignity and fluorescent-lit waiting.

The line’s craft is in its breadth. “Arriving at or departing from any airport” flattens the country into a single, repeating ordeal. He’s not singling out a bad terminal or an unlucky day; he’s pointing to a system that has become predictably unpleasant. The casual “these days” does quiet historical work: it marks a before-and-after without naming the obvious inflection point. In American airports, that subtext is post-9/11 security theater, privatized inconvenience, and the slow normalization of being treated like a potential problem rather than a customer or citizen.

Moore’s Britishness matters, too. For an international traveler, the U.S. airport experience can feel uniquely adversarial: long lines, barked instructions, opaque rules, and the emotional whiplash of landing in a country that sells itself on freedom while greeting visitors with suspicion. His phrasing keeps it conversational, almost dinner-party light, which is precisely why it stings. It’s the kind of remark that invites instant recognition: not a policy argument, a shared grimace. That’s the intent - turning personal irritation into a cultural verdict.
